1080p Performance – Benchmark Results

Here is where we can see exactly how demanding Assassin’s Creed: Odyssey can be, with even Nvidia’s mighty GTX 1080 being unable to achieve solid 60 framerates when using the game’s high preset. Even at these settings both the graphics card and CPU are under heavy loads, with some areas of the game being CPU limits while others are GPU limited. 

Thankfully everything over our ASUS RX 580 Strix and  ASUS GTX 1060 Strix is able to achieve a solid 40 FPS framerate, which is good news for those with variable refresh rate monitors. Those who don’t, and dislike tearing will need to lock the game to half of their PC’s refresh rate, which in most cases will be 30FPS in order to achieve steady performance. 60FPS will be beyond the reach of those without ultra-high-end PCs. 

Moving down to our R9 380 and GTX 960 graphics cards, our main problem is that they are both VRAM limited. We will look into game settings for these graphics cards on page 14.
